The CPS techs installed the seat first, showed me how it was done and how snug it should be. Then they had me install it myself to make sure I could do it alone in the case that I may need to switch vehicles or take the seat out for any reason. That was actually a great way to do it! I never could get his old seat quite tight enough for comfort. They showed me a technique that is a little more time consuming, but well worth the time. I can get it in there tightly enough to allow NO room for shifting...by myself! They also gave me a piece of shelf liner that really helps keep it snug against the leather.
